A construction site in Lower Saxony, Germany, was the scene of a tragic incident on [Date], resulting in the death of a 47-year-old worker. The specific location within Buchholz, a part of Buchholz in der Nordheide, is yet to be disclosed.

The incident occurred at the construction site, with the exact nature of the work being conducted still unknown. Colleagues of the man immediately began digging him out after a landslide, but despite all efforts, the worker died at the scene. Police officers initiated CPR on the individual, and emergency services later took over.

The cause of the landslide remains unknown, but common causes in construction sites in Lower Saxony typically include soil instability, slope steepness, groundwater changes, and human activities such as excavation and loading. These factors weaken the slope and increase the likelihood of mass movement.

In Lower Saxony and similar temperate regions in Germany, specific factors contributing to landslides include unconsolidated or weak soil layers, steep slopes, increased water from rainfall or construction-related drainage, excavation and loading, vegetation removal, and freeze-thaw cycles.

Though no detailed studies specific to Lower Saxony landslides at construction sites were found, general principles from regional geological and engineering knowledge apply, and such causes are consistent with landslide phenomena in temperate, soil-rich environments like Lower Saxony.

The construction site has been closed and secured by police for further investigation. The identity of the 47-year-old remains undisclosed.
